Inform & Inspire™: Baltimore Girls Join Leading Scientists, Environmentalists & The Black Women’s Agenda, Inc. in Exploring the Threat of Climate Change

BALTIMORE, MD – June 2015 – Baltimore girls from across the city took part in a hands-on exploration of the threat climate change and pollution pose to pollinators, fish, wildlife and potentially humans during “Inform & Inspire™: An Introduction to the Science of Climate Change” – a workshop The Black Women’s Agenda, Inc. (BWA) and its National Collaborating Organizations hosted on Saturday, June 6th on the campus of Morgan State University.
